星期四上午我们到达了哥本哈根,马特逊长老来接我们到他家里,他已在该城住了几个月。我们爬了似乎没完没了的楼梯。我们在欧洲的城市没有发现电梯,不象美国那样,尽管那里很需要有电梯。我们在第六层见到了朋友们。他们虽然住得很高,却很舒适愉快。{HS 179.1}[1]

Thursday forenoon we reached Copenhagen, and were met by Eld. Matteson, who for some months had resided in the city, and who took us to his home. Here we wound our way up long flights of stairs that seemed almost interminable. We do not find elevators in the cities of Europe as in America, though there is quite as much need of them. In the sixth story we found our friends. They were comfortably and pleasantly situated, though very high up in the world.{HS 179.1}[1]

窗外的风景很美。街对面就有美好的绿地,看起来就象一个广大的公园或花园。我们有点惊讶地听说那是一个公墓。墓碑大多被树木和灌木遮掩了。长青的树篱作为隔断,精选的花卉和灌木散布各处。旁边是大型植物园和苗圃,内有珍奇的树木和灌木,以及几乎无数种极其美丽的花卉。{HS 179.2}[2]

The view from our windows was very fine. Just across the street were beautiful grounds which had the appearance of an extensive park or garden. We were somewhat surprised to learn that it was a cemetery. The tombstones were mostly concealed from view by trees and shrubbery. Evergreen hedges separated the inclosures, and choice flowers and shrubs were scattered everywhere. Close by was the large botanical garden and floral nursery, containing rare trees and shrubs, and the most beautiful flowers in almost endless variety.{HS 179.2}[2]

面朝大海我们见到用来磨面的大风车。右边一点是希腊教堂闪闪发光的圆屋顶。有人告诉我们,这个圆屋顶是用金子覆顶的,人们习惯以这种方式装饰这些礼拜堂。{HS 179.3}[3]

Toward the sea we saw the huge windmills used for grinding grain. A little to the right is the glistening dome of the Greek church. This dome, we are told, is overlaid with gold, and it is customary to adorn these houses of worship in this manner.{HS 179.3}[3]

我们第一次聚会是在星期五晚上举行的,在一个近在眼前的四层小礼堂里,是我们的人用来在安息日聚会的场所。约有三十五个人出席,其中多数人是通过马特逊弟兄和布若森弟兄的努力接受真理的。约有十二个哥本哈根人开始守安息日,其余的人来自附近的教会。{HS 180.1}[4]

Our first meeting was held on Friday evening, in a little fourth-story hall close at hand, used for Sabbath meetings by our people. About thirty-five were present, most of whom had received the truth through the labors of Brn. Matteson and Brorsen. There were about a dozen in Copenhagen who had begun to keep the Sabbath, and the remainder had come in from the adjacent churches.{HS 180.1}[4]
